The McKee Homes Fall Curling Classic is an annual bonspiel on the men's and women's Curling Alberta Tour.[1] It is a former World Curling Tour event. It is held annually in October at the Airdrie Curling Club in Airdrie, Alberta.

For most of its history, the bonspiel only had a men's event. A women's event was added in 2025.

The purse for the event is $15,000.

Past champions

Men's

Year Winning team Runner up team Purse (CAD) Winner's share
2013[2] Matthew Blandford, Darren Moulding, Brent Hamilton, Brad Chyz Josh Lambden, Morio Kumagawa, Chris McDonah, Andrew Stevenson $13,500 $4,000
2014[3] Aaron Sluchinski, Justin Sluchinski, Dylan Webster, Eric Richard Cam Culp, Chris Hanson, Richard Grant, Steven Metzger $13,500 $4,000
2015[4] Aaron Sluchinski, Justin Sluchinski, Dylan Webster, Eric Richard Kevin Yablonski, Michael Roy, Scott Garnett, Matthew McDonald $14,000 $4,000
2016[5] Glen Hansen, Dean Ross, Don Bartlett, George Parsons Aaron Sluchinski, Justin Sluchinski, Eric Richard, Kyle Richard $12,000 $3,200
2017[6] Kevin Park, Shane Park, Robert Collins, Ben Savage Aaron Sluchinski, Dean Mamer, Kerr Drummond, Dylan Webster $12,800 $3,200
2018[7] Jeremy Harty, Kyler Kleibrink, Joel Berger, Kurtis Goller Terry Meek, Ralph Brust, Greg Northcott, Peter Innes $12,800 $3,400
2019[8] Jeremy Harty, Kyler Kleibrink, Joel Berger, Kurtis Goller Sergei Glukhov, Dmitry Mironov, Evgeny Klimov, Anton Kalalb $12,800 $3,400
2020[9] Ryan Jacques, Desmond Young, Andrew Gittis, Gabriel Dyck Karsten Sturmay, Tristan Steinke, Chris Kennedy, Glenn Venance $12,800 $3,400
2021[10] Warren Cross, Tyler Pfiffer, Morgan Van Doesburg, Mike Lambert Colton Goller, Warren Kozak, James Keats, Dwayne Romanchuk $9,600 $3,000
2022[11] Karsten Sturmay, Kyle Doering, Kurtis Goller, Glenn Venance, J. D. Lind Ryan Parent, Zachary Pawliuk, Tyler Powell, John Ritchie $9,600 $3,200
2023[12] Fei Xueqing, Guan Tianqi, Li Zhichao, Xie Xingyin Ryan Parent, James Ballance, Tyler Powell, John Ritchie $12,000 $3,200
2024[13] Ryan Jacques, Ryan Parent, Jordan Tardi, Ethan Drysdale Anton Hood, Brett Sargon, Ben Smith, Hunter Walker $12,000 $3,200
2025[14] Darren Moulding, Kyler Kleibrink, Andrew Nerpin, Evan Crough Tyler Powell, Ky Macaulay, Tyler Pelkey, Mark Wood $15,000 $4,000

Women's

Year Winning team Runner up team Purse (CAD) Winner's share
2025[15] Serena Gray-Withers, Catherine Clifford, Lindsey Burgess, Zoe Cinnamon Park You-been, Lee Eun-chae, Kim Ji-yoon, Yang Seung-hee $15,000 $4,000
